Vocabulary enhancement is crucial for children ages 3-8 because it lays the foundation for effective communication and comprehension skills as they grow. During these formative years, children's brains are highly receptive to language learning, and rich vocabulary directly influences their literacy development. A strong vocabulary helps children express their thoughts and emotions clearly, improving their confidence in dialogue and storytelling.
When parents and teachers prioritize vocabulary enhancement, they equip children with the tools to engage more effectively with texts. Enhanced vocabulary allows for better understanding of various subjects, enriching their overall learning experience. Moreover, children with a broader vocabulary are better able to grasp complex concepts as they progress through their education.
Additionally, fostering vocabulary development through easy reading materials cultivates a love for books that can last a lifetime. Interactive reading sessions, where parents and teachers can introduce new words in context, create memorable learning moments and promote literacy skills.
Ultimately, investing in vocabulary enhancement for young readers not only aids academic success but also nurtures critical thinking, creativity, and the ability to forge interpersonal connections. These benefits create a ripple effect that influences their social and emotional well-being.
